Genesis 50:13 For his sons carried him into the land of Canaan, and buried him in the cave of the field of Machpelah, which Abraham bought with the field for a possession of a buryingplace of Ephron the Hittite, before Mamre.

Strong's Dictionary Number: [4375]

4375

1 Original Word: מַכְפֵּלָה
2 Word Origin: from (03717)
3 Transliterated Word: Makpelah
4 TDNT/TWOT Entry: TWOT - 1019b
5 Phonetic Spelling: mak-pay-law'
6 Part of Speech: Proper Name Location
7 Strong's Definition: from [03717;]03717; a fold; Makpelah, a place in Palestine:--Machpelah.
8 Definition: Machpelah = "double" or "portion"

  1. the location of a burial cave for the patriarchs, near Hebron

9 English:
0 Usage: Machpelah

Strong's Dictionary Number: [6085]

6085

1 Original Word: עֶפְרוֹן
2 Word Origin: from the same as (06081)
3 Transliterated Word: `Ephrown
4 TDNT/TWOT Entry: None
5 Phonetic Spelling: ef-rone'
6 Part of Speech:
7 Strong's Definition: from the same as [06081;]06081; fawn-like; Ephron, the name of a Canaanite and of two places in Palestine:--Ephron, Ephrain (from the margin).
8 Definition: Ephron = "fawn-like" n pr m

  1. a Hittite, son of Zohar and the one from whom Abraham bought the field and cave of Machpelah n pr loc
  2. a city on the borders of Benjamin
  3. a mountain on the northern border of Judah

9 English:
0 Usage: Ephron, Ephrain (from the margin)

Strong's Dictionary Number: [4471]

4471

1 Original Word: מַמְרֵא
2 Word Origin: from (04754)(in the sense of vigour)
3 Transliterated Word: Mamre'
4 TDNT/TWOT Entry: TWOT - 1208
5 Phonetic Spelling: mam-ray'
6 Part of Speech:
7 Strong's Definition: from 4754(in the sense of vigor); lusty; Mamre, an Amorite:--Mamre.
8 Definition: Mamre = "strength" or "fatness" n pr m

  1. an Amorite who allied himself with Abram n pr loc
  2. an oak grove on Mamre's land in Palestine where Abraham dwelt
  3. a place near Abraham's burial place, apparently identified with Hebron

9 English:
0 Usage: Mamre
